SANTA CRUZ COUNTY, Ariz. — The Ranch Fire burning in southern Arizona has grown to 889 acres, according to fire officials. The blaze, first reported Monday, is burning in grass and fine fuels approximately 19 miles southeast of Patagonia, near the San Rafael State Natural Area. The fire was initially estimated at 30 acres but expanded rapidly due to dry conditions. While fire behavior has moderated slightly, the left flank remains active.

TUCSON, Ariz. (KGUN) — Starting June 2, metered parking enforcement hours in Tucson's Downtown, Main Gate Square, and Mercado districts will extend to 8 a.m. to 7 p.m., Monday through Saturday. Previously, enforcement ended at 5 p.m. on weekdays, with weekends free. The change aims to increase parking turnover and availability during peak evening and weekend hours, Thomas Janowitz, Park Tucson administrator, explained.
